Sole grip

The grip of our soles is certified.To be awarded certification, the boots must pass laboratory tests to assess the grip rate on different surfaces (Smooth, Rugged, Dry, Wet).To validate these tests, we also assess the quality of our soles on the field, in the mountains, by a panel of young testers.

Which size should i select

For hiking, don't hesitate to get one size larger than your child's usual shoe size. This will ensure optimal comfort on the way down and prevent the toes from banging against the shoe. Tip: keep nails short and, before any descent, check that the Velcro and/or laces are properly fastened to prevent the foot from slipping forward in the shoe.

Buying tips

Allow children to try on both shoes, standing up, with the socks worn for hiking. Check two comfort points: the base of the heel and the front part of the foot going down. Avoid all pressure points when trying shoes on. Gradually start using you shoes during your first few hiking trips to break them in.On the internet, you can print the outline and check the foot length: https://pdfcoffee.com/pedimetreuepdf-pdf-free.html

Removable insole

Removable insole for faster drying. It can also be replaced by an orthopaedic insole.

tested in the Alps

We bought these for a walking holiday in the Alps for my 9 year old daughter. She wasn't keen on the colour, she'd have preferred something brighter she says (the raspberry shade seemed pretty bright to me but I wasn't wearing them). We did some challenging and lengthy walks (the longest was 12 miles on rough paths with very steep ascents and descents), and she came away blister free and confident in the security the shoes gave her to avoid slipping on smooth limestone.
